Output a6986fd79f326fe936e5537010e38c421fe9402bbf21fa098cd4b9f8a94566c4:1

value
10011142
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44d8324eb0a32aa6a9397f0a4d2259468cefef2c OP_EQUALVERIFY OP_CHECKSIG
address
17H1weDBg96tvDiXeWnqm31vDjdA3a1D2B
transaction
a6986fd79f326fe936e5537010e38c421fe9402bbf21fa098cd4b9f8a94566c4
confirmations
156614
spent
true